Optimizing Technical Infrastructure for AI Indexing

Technical performance is the backbone of AI search optimization. If your website is slow, bloated with unused code, or fails to meet Core Web Vitals—the industry standards for page load speed, responsiveness, and visual stability—AI crawlers may struggle to index your content effectively. In the Singaporean market, where mobile browsing is dominant, a performance-first build is non-negotiable. Our team recommends a headless content management system or a lightweight, optimized WordPress configuration to ensure your site loads instantly on mobile devices. Fast load times are a strong signal of site quality to both users and AI systems. Furthermore, ensure your site is secure and compliant with local PDPA regulations, as AI models prioritize safe, reliable domains. Another critical aspect is structured data, which provides machines with a blueprint of your content. By implementing JSON-LD, a specific format for structured data, you can explicitly define your business hours, pricing, service offerings, and location. Leveraging Local Insights and PSG Support for Growth

Singaporean SMEs have a unique advantage: access to structured government funding that can offset the costs of digital transformation. Under the Productivity Solutions Grant (PSG), eligible businesses can receive support for upgrading their digital presence, including web design, SEO, and AI integration services. This funding covers up to 50% of the cost, making it the perfect time to audit and enhance your current strategy. Frequently Asked Questions

What is AI search optimization? It is the process of structuring your website’s content and technical code so that AI-powered search engines can easily index, understand, and cite your business as a reliable source of information.

Why is AI changing search? AI platforms like ChatGPT prioritize providing direct, summarized answers to user queries, which shifts the goal from earning clicks to becoming an authoritative source that is referenced by these systems.

How can Singapore SMEs benefit from the PSG grant? The Productivity Solutions Grant allows eligible SMEs to claim up to 50% of the costs associated with digital upgrades, such as website rebuilds and SEO services, helping businesses remain competitive with lower upfront investment.

What is the role of structured data? Structured data is code that provides machines with a clear context about your business, such as contact info, products, and services, making it easier for AI to accurately extract and display your data.

Does AI search optimization replace traditional SEO? It acts as an evolution of traditional SEO. While keyword and link strategies remain relevant, you must now add a layer of semantic clarity and technical speed to ensure your brand is compatible with modern AI interfaces.
